Poor Marks in NEET UG 2023? What Are Your Alternate Options?

Every year, a large number of students participate in the National Eligibility cum Entrance Test (NEET), which serves as the sole gateway to admission in medical undergraduate programs. In the NEET UG 2023, out of the 20,87,462 registered candidates, 20,38,596 appeared for the exam, and 11,45,976 successfully cleared the medical entrance test. For aspiring medical professionals, receiving low scores in NEET UG 2023 can be a distressing situation. Despite their extensive efforts to prepare, many students find it challenging to meet the rigorous standards due to intense competition. However, it's important not to lose hope and explore alternative possibilities.

For those who have obtained a low NEET score and are seeking alternatives, there are several beneficial options to consider:

Bachelor of Occupational Therapy: This 4.5-year course focuses on the study of therapy related to the health and well-being of individuals. Occupational therapists work towards enhancing the quality of life for patients with physical, sensory, or cognitive issues. They achieve this through the use of ordinary activities, exercises, and other therapeutic techniques. Students who have completed their Class 12 with subjects like Physics, Chemistry, and Biology are eligible to apply for this course.

Bachelor of Science in Microbiology: This three-year undergraduate degree program revolves around the study of microscopic organisms found in various materials such as soil, water, food, plants, and humans. Microbiologists ensure the safety of our food and the environment we live in. Students who have cleared their 12th grade with subjects like Physics, Chemistry, and Biology can apply for this course.

Bachelor of Science in Biotechnology: This three-year undergraduate program focuses on the study of biomolecular processes to develop various technologies and products aimed at improving the overall quality of life. Students who have completed their 12th grade with subjects such as Physics, Chemistry, Biology, or Mathematics are eligible to apply for this course.

Bachelor of Technology (B.Tech) in Biomedical Engineering: This four-year engineering undergraduate course encompasses the intersection of natural science and technology. Biomedical engineering is a growing profession in the engineering sector. Candidates who have completed Class 12 with subjects like Physics, Chemistry, Biology, or Mathematics can apply for this program.

Bachelor in Psychology: This three-year undergraduate program involves in-depth research on mental health and effective treatment of mental health concerns using therapeutic approaches. It also focuses on studying human behavior in various situations. Candidates who have completed their 12th grade are eligible to apply for this course.

Additionally, there are other career options to consider, such as Pedologist, Nuclear Medicine Technologist, Audiologist, Optometrist, Perfusionist, Cardiovascular Technologist, Nutritionist, and more.
